The advantage of finishing a more general education is that you acquire a wider understanding of skills and knowledge of the medical and health care areas. While a certificate program in phlebotomy will only provide you the fundamental theoretical as well as practical knowledge needed to be a phlebotomist, programs in, for example, medical lab technology or medical assisting will provide you with the flexibility to work in a number of different positions. Then you're able to specialize in phlebotomy or another related discipline after getting some work experience. In phlebotomy training, pupils are instructed more than simply understanding where to place the needle when drawing blood. On the job phlebotomy training in Scottsburg Indiana includes supervised practical experience drawing blood, disposing of biohazardous substances, and basic lab processes. Hands-on phlebotomy training is, in addition, intensely safety-focused, since workers risk regular exposure to blood-borne illnesses--including Hepatitis and HIV. These instruments include various sized syringes, biohazardous-spill kits, tourniquets, dermal puncture apparatus, blood culture bottles, locking arm rests, bandages and tape.
